International Baccalaureate Schools in The Springs

Australian families seeking International Baccalaureate education in The Springs are exceptionally well-served by Dubai's distinguished international school landscape. The Springs's school catchment encompasses Emirates International School Meadows (IB) and Gems World Academy, both delivering International Baccalaureate Organisation (IBO) qualifications aligned with the academic priorities that Australian families characteristically hold principally globally recognised qualifications, sport and outdoor engagement, holistic development. The International Baccalaureate Diploma Programme represents the apex of globally recognised, inquiry-based education cultivating intellectual curiosity, intercultural empathy and rigorous academic discipline across six subject groups. The Theory of Knowledge (TOK) framework and Extended Essay develop independent scholarly thinkers prepared for the world's most prestigious universities. Annual fees at IB institutions in Dubai range from AED 65,000 at primary level to AED 105,000 at secondary level figures that reflect the calibre of faculty, facilities and educational outcomes these institutions consistently deliver. The IB Diploma is accepted by over 3,500 universities across 90 countries, including every leading institution in the United Kingdom, United States, Europe, Canada and Australia. It is widely considered the most globally transportable academic qualification available.
